Green Acres hosts Grill-A-Palooza with star chefs
Start grilling season right with tips from a pair of Sacramento’s star chefs – and some tasty samples, too. Where? The garden setting of a local nursery.
On Saturday, May 30, Green Acres Nursery & Supply hosts “Grill-A-Palooza” at its Roseville nursery.
“Fire up your appetite and join us for a sizzling celebration of grilling, great food, cold beer, and live entertainment, and event day deals,” say the hosts.
Set for 11 a.m. to 2 p.m., this free family event showcases Green Acres’ line-up of outdoor grills. Who better to demonstrate than chefs Brad Cecchi and Patrick Mulvaney?
Cecchi, of Michelin-recognized Canon Restaurant in East Sacramento, will offer his master chef grilling tips at 11:30 a.m.
That’s followed at 12:15 p.m. by a Big Green Egg barbecuing demonstration by Green Acres’ own chef, Brandon Shepard.
At 1 p.m., Mulvaney – the farm-to-fork pioneer owner of Mulvaney’s B&L in Midtown – shares his approach to seasonal grilling and his favorite summer tips.
Of course, that’s enough to work up an appetite. Green Acres’ BBQ partners will offer tips, samples and “delicious bites.” Participating will be Weber, Alfa & Twin Eagles, GMG, Big Green Egg, Pawpa Flavor, Odens Kitchen, Prohibition BBQ, Fore Fire Foods, Bearfoot BBQ, Mike’s Wild Rub, Smokin Bliss BBQ and Cuso Cuts.
What’s BBQ without beer? Urban Roots will be pouring (to patrons age 21 or older) beer for purchase. The first 150 guests can get a free beer coupon from participating vendors.
Live music will add to the festive atmosphere. Take part in family games (such as corn hole and giant Jenga) or paint a terracotta pot to take home.
(Plus pick up some plants for your summer garden – this is a nursery!)
Green Acres is located at 7300 Galilee Road, Roseville.
